if the d allele is completely dominant over the d allele, what percentage of the offspring will have the dominant phenotype when two heterozygous individuals mate?
50 percent
100 percent
75 percent
25 percent
Step1: Determine the genotypes of the parents
Heterozygous individuals have the genotype \(Dd\).
Step2: Create a Punnett square

Step3: Calculate the proportion of offspring with the dominant phenotype
Genotypes \(DD\), \(Dd\) show the dominant phenotype. There are 3 out of 4 possible genotypes (\(DD\), \(Dd\), \(Dd\)) that show the dominant phenotype. The proportion is \(\frac{3}{4}= 0.75\) or \(75\%\).
